Veterinary Technician
Hi, my name is Patricia Simpson, and I am a Certified Veterinary Technician at Seven Hills Veterinary Hospital, Inc. I am passionate about providing high-quality, low-stress care — especially for feline patients — and helping every animal feel safe and understood during their visit.

Education
I completed the Veterinary Technician Programme at Pima Medical Institute in 2020.
Professional Background
I am a Certified Veterinary Technician (CVT) with extensive experience in feline-focused practices and animal welfare organisations. Much of my career has been dedicated to caring for cats, including patients with special medical needs. I am also a proud Fear Free Certified Professional, and my background in feline-focused hospitals and shelters has given me a strong foundation in low-stress handling, patient care, and supporting both cats and their owners during veterinary visits.
Work History
My career has been built around feline-focused practice and animal welfare. I have worked as a Veterinary Technician at Aurora Cat Hospital in Denver, and served as an Animal Care Team Member and volunteer at both the Cat Care Society and the Dumb Friends League (now Humane Colorado) in Denver, before joining Seven Hills Veterinary Hospital, Inc.
